@ALAN Adaptation current textures (rendering problem)

Current textures rendered. (some uv mapping problems to be fixed.)  It took 54 minutes to render, which really doesn't seem right, it could be my computer but could it also be a texturing problem? I am using ambient occlusion in the textures also, and only one directional light.. .
